Cooking Capacity and Versatility

The Gourmia Air Fryer has a substantial 6 Qt capacity, suitable for preparing meals for 3 to 4 people, making it an excellent choice for families. With 12 one-touch presets, it allows users to air fry, roast, bake, broil, and dehydrate food effortlessly. In contrast, the Hamilton Beach Air Fryer Toaster Oven offers the capacity to fit 6 slices of toast or a 12-inch pizza, making it versatile for various cooking tasks, including toasting and baking. While both appliances are designed for multi-functional use, the Gourmia excels in preset convenience, whereas the Hamilton Beach focuses on accommodating larger batches of food.

Ease of Use

Ease of use is a significant factor for both devices. The Gourmia Air Fryer boasts a digital display with 12 easy-to-use presets, allowing users to select cooking methods at the touch of a button. Its straightforward design contributes to a user-friendly experience. Conversely, the Hamilton Beach Air Fryer Toaster Oven includes a 30-minute timer with auto shutoff and a ready bell, which enhances user convenience. The specially designed glass door on the Hamilton Beach model facilitates easy access to food, making it a practical option for those who frequently check on their cooking progress.

Cleaning and Maintenance

Both appliances are designed with easy cleanup in mind. The Gourmia Air Fryer features a nonstick, dishwasher-safe basket, making it easy to maintain after cooking. This is an essential factor for busy individuals who do not want to spend much time on cleanup. The Hamilton Beach model also includes a slide-out crumb tray and dishwasher-safe accessories, which simplifies the cleaning process. While both offer convenient cleaning solutions, the Gourmia’s specific nonstick basket may provide an added advantage for avoiding food residue.
